Hi,
There is no dissector in Wireshark to dissect the MPEG-4 payload.

Hello everyone!

I´m new in wireshark but I would like to know if wireshark can decode
MPEG-4 streams via RTP.

Im streaming a mp4 file from vlc media player and capturing the rtp packets. Decoding the rtp packets is not a problem. What I cant do is decode the RTP payload with the MPEG-4 data.

The RTP payload type is 96.

Any help?
